Department of Veterans Affairs investigating Acadia Healthcare for possible insurance fraud

Department of Veterans Affairs investigating Acadia Healthcare for possible insurance fraud

Related media - Breaking news The Department of Veterans Affairs is currently investigating Acadia Healthcare, a major network of psychiatric facilities, for potentially defrauding government health insurance programs by unnecessarily extending patients' stays, sources familiar with the matter reveal. This investigation by the department's inspector general was triggered following Acadia's disclosure to its investors of existing investigations into its patient admissions strategies by other federal agencies, including Manhattan prosecutors and a Missouri grand jury. The EU Cybersecurity Directive faces implementation challenges

The EU Cybersecurity Directive faces implementation challenges

Related media - News 24 hours The European Union's ambitious new cybersecurity law, aimed at strengthening digital defenses of critical infrastructure and essential services, has gotten off to a rocky start. Despite the urgency to strengthen cybersecurity in the face of growing threats, many member states have lagged behind in implementing the directive's provisions, raising concerns about the bloc's overall preparedness for cyberattacks. This delay highlights the complexity of harmonizing cybersecurity regulations across different national scenarios and the challenges in translating policy objectives into effective actions.
